All kidding aside, I used one of these for years. I unplugged it if i went on vacation or something. Unlike modern equipment, when you shut an old radio off, it is really off. The exception is the clock. These telchron clocks are of such a design that if the armature gets stopped, the coil doesnt overheat. I also have never heard of one of these catching on fire. I've seen them pretty old and cooked, even burned out, but no fire. Of course there are plenty of them out there with no clock if it concerns you.
